REIGNING ULSTER CHAMPIONS Cavan will meet Tyrone at the quarter-final stage of this year’s senior football championship. Tonight’s draw pitted Mickey Graham’s side against Tyrone at the last eight juncture with the Red Hands now managed by Feargal Logan and Brian Dooher. KERRY FOOTBALLER PETER Crowley has announced his retirement from the inter-county game. Kerry footballer Peter Crowley. Source: Lorraine O’Sullivan/INPHO The 30-year-old has been a defensive regular for the Kingdom since making his senior championship debut against Tipperary in 2012, a year after his breakthrough had arrived in the league.
